Veneto Unveils Teacher Recruitment Rules for 2026‑27 School Year

The Veneto regional education authority has published detailed procedures for appointing teachers for the 2026‑2027 academic year. Recruitment will continue to allocate 50 % of positions from competition rankings and 50 % from Graduatorie ad Esaurimento (GAE). For kindergarten and primary schools, the order of ranking use includes the 2016 competition, the 2018 extraordinary competition, the 2020 ordinary competition, PNRR competitions (2023‑2025), and eligible lists, following article 399, paragraph 3‑ter of Legislative Decree 297/1994. The same mechanism applies to secondary schools, with specific STEM priorities for the 2021‑2022 competitions.

Support teaching posts (GPS) are extended for 2026‑2027, with vacant positions filled by temporary contracts under DM 111/2024, extended by DM 58/2026. New applicants must explicitly accept the assigned school within five days (or by 1 September if the assignment occurs after 28 August); failure to do so results in forfeiture of the appointment. The authorized contingent for 2026‑2027 totals 46,642 immissions, to be allocated after accounting for mobility vacancies. Reservations include quotas for law 68/1999, victims of terrorism, military volunteers, and provisions of law 104/1992 for site selection. The process is fully digital, covering province and competition‑class selection, site assignment, and irrevocable renunciation of unaccepted provinces.
